I may have just won the lottery; I’ve located a very rough (and real) 1958 Fargo Sweptside laying in a field. According to the research I’ve done it would be 1 of 11 Canadian Fargo Sweptside trucks built in 1958!
If I can secure the truck which looks promising right now, I’m wondering if anyone knows of resources out there for people restoring Sweptside trucks.
They are so rare that I doubt there is a forum so I thought on a whim I’d post up here to see if anyone has any suggestions!

Sounds like a hell of a find. Most of the truck parts are going to be the same as a regular truck of that year. The bed, tailgate, trim and rear bumper are going to be the specific hard to find items.

There used to be a Power Giant (1957-60) forum. Front sheetmetal, bumpers, doors, glass and seals etc are readily available. Town Panel and Town Wagon shared the same parts as well.

58 models will have a flathead 6 or 315 poly V8 if still stock under the hood. Canadian model flatheads if built in Canada are 25” blocks. If USA exports, should be a 23” block length. Hot rod you want the small engine, speed parts are very easy to find. General driving you want the bigger engine, higher torque output.

315 polyshperical? Good luck... it “looks” like an early Hemi, not much interchange. It “looks” like an A (wide block) 318, not much interchange.

Bed is made of unobtainium...
